Protesters call for Gaza ceasefire amid Blinken’s Senate testimony

Blinken appeared with US Defense Secretary Llyod Austin before the Senate Appropriations Committee to testify on the Biden administration’s request for $106 billion in aid. During his testimony before the committee, opponents of the Gaza attacks interrupted Blinken’s testimony by chanting various slogans. The protesters, holding anti-war banners and chanting “Stop supporting the genocide against the people of Gaza“, “Stop the slaughter in Gaza“, “Save the children in Gaza“ and “Ceasefire now“, were removed from the hall by the Congressional police.
